- MittiLabs
Participated · Series A · Aug 2026
Mitti Labs combines SAR satellite imagery, proprietary field datasets, and AI to create digital twins of individual rice fields that monitor crop conditions, water use, and methane emissions. Since launching its first programs in 2023, the startup grew from working with about 8,000 farmers in its first season to more than 100,000 in the following season and now employs over 150 people. Mitti Labs generates revenue from carbon credits and its GeoAI platform and counts customers such as carbon marketplace Cool Effect, rice producer Ebro Foods, and Syngenta. The company says its programs enable farmers to cut water use by about 40% and reduce methane emissions by more than 50% without affecting yields while creating additional income through carbon credits. With the new funding, Mitti Labs plans to expand into the Philippines later in the year and to Indonesia and other Southeast Asian markets in 2027 to serve compliance carbon markets and broaden its data generation across different ecosystems.
- Piq Energy
Participated · Seed · Jul 2026
Piq Energy builds an agentic grid planning platform that sits on top of industry engineering tools to connect models, data and workflows and automate complex engineering studies. The company aims to streamline interconnection processes by enabling agents to run studies simultaneously, unlock existing grid capacity, and accelerate adoption of flexible transmission solutions. Piq launched in 2025 after stealth development and reports managing more than 1,000 transmission grid models and completing over 10,000 engineering workflows while supporting customers running dozens of analyses daily. The company was founded in 2023 and is headquartered in San Francisco. Its founders, Tom Nudell, PhD (CEO), and Dionysios Stamatiadis, MSc (Chief Engineer), bring experience from utilities and technology firms including Smart Wires, UK Power Networks, EirGrid, APS, Oncor, Palantir and C3 AI. The recent $5 million seed raise led by Active Impact Investments will fund the next phase of product rollout to utilities and developers and further development of Piq’s grid intelligence layer.
- Chloris Geospatial
Participated · Series A · Jul 2025
Chloris Geospatial provides science‑based forest carbon insights by combining satellite data, proprietary sensor fusion, and machine learning to measure vegetation and biomass dynamics back to 2000. Its platform delivers high‑integrity, timely data for every acre of forest to support corporate carbon accounting, project developers, and market standards. The company will use the new funding to accelerate product development and expand its commercial and technical teams. Chloris plans to deepen partnerships across the carbon value chain and expand operations with a new European hub to support regional growth. Clients include corporations monitoring forest‑risk supply chains, nature‑based solution developers, and carbon market standard setters. - Terradot
Participated · Series A · Dec 2024
Terradot develops and deploys enhanced rock weathering (ERW) to remove CO₂ by spreading finely ground rock on agricultural land and building MRV tools and a digital platform to scale the approach. The company has run scaled pilots in Brazil, spreading over 48,000 tons of rock across 1,800 hectares and reporting promising early results on tropical weathering rates. Terradot has sold nearly 300,000 tonnes of CO₂ removal through signed agreements, including a 90,000-tonne, $27M purchase facilitated by Frontier and a separate 200,000-tonne purchase by Google for 2029 and beyond. The startup is partnering with EMBRAPA and Brazilian industry, government, and academic partners to develop scalable ERW frameworks and leverage local agricultural and quarry proximity. It is building MRV capabilities using soil-core measurements, reactive transport models, geostatistics, and watershed-level measurements to enable high-quality, lower-cost quantification at scale. The founding science and operations team is drawn from Stanford and national labs, and the company intends to commercialize ERW at gigaton scale within the decade.
